Historic Phelps House
The Historic Phelps House, located at 1146 Grand Avenue in Carthage, Missouri, is a unique institution that serves as both a lodging and a museum. Operated by Carthage Historic Preservation, Inc., the Phelps House aims to advocate for historic preservation at the local, state, and national levels. The institution also demonstrates period-appropriate historic preservation techniques and educates the community about the benefits of preserving historic buildings. In addition to its preservation efforts, the Phelps House also hosts events such as city-wide yard sales to raise funds for the maintenance of the historic property. Donations of items are accepted, with all proceeds going towards the upkeep of the house. Skilled professionals with experience working on historic buildings are also encouraged to apply to be included on a resource list that will be shared with those in need of construction services.
